Sheffield’s metal powerhouse MALEVOLENCE have unleashed their brand-new single, ‘TRENCHES,’ embodying the raw resilience and grit of their Steel City roots. This standalone track is the first glimpse of their partnership with Grammy-winning producer Josh Wilbur, known for his work with heavyweights like Lamb of God, Korn, and Gojira. Amplifying their Northern backdrop, MALEVOLENCE also collaborated with in-demand director duo Double or Nothing Productions for a Metal video debut that demonstrates their unique identity in British Metal.
Vocalist Alex Taylor comments: “Trenches is possibly the most aggressive, ignorant and direct song we have ever written. Over the last few years, we’ve been playing more in the commercial metal circuit at festivals and arenas, so we wanted to take this opportunity to remind people that we still haven’t lost sight of where we came from. The lyrics are a declaration of not needing validation or approval, and a rejection of those who never supported the journey but only show their face when you achieve some level of success.”

Nuclear Blast is proud to announce the release of The Aggression Sessions featuring THY ART IS MURDER, FIT FOR AN AUTOPSY, and MALEVOLENCE which will be available digitally on April 7th and on CD + Vinyl on July 21st, 2023 via Nuclear Blast.
Today, FIT FOR AN AUTOPSY releases the first single from the EP entitled, “Hellions”. Check out the visualizer here:
FIT FOR AN AUTOPSY states, “‘Hellions’ was a fun look back at some of our more brutal and fast-paced roots more akin to our earlier material. This year marks the 10-year anniversary of Hellbound, the record which we all collectively feel really started things in motion for the band. It was a blast to channel the energy and excitement we had at that time back into our music in 2023. It’s only natural for bands to evolve and expand their sound over time, but we never forgot where we came from, so this one is for those who were here from day one!”
The Aggression Sessions is the follow-up to 2016’s The Depression Sessionsand follows the same 6-song mini album where each band offers an original single and a cover song.For this session, THY ART IS MURDER is covering Cannibal Corpse and FIT FOR AN AUTOPSY is covering At The Gates whereas MALEVOLENCEis handling a song by American singer Anastacia.
THY ART IS MURDER and FIT FOR AN AUTOPSY make the following joint statement: “Before we had even completed work on ‘The Depressions Sessions’ we knew a lifelong friendship had been forged between THY ART IS MURDER and FIT FOR AN AUTOPSY, and that we would have to do another variation of the project. ‘The Aggression Sessions’ concept was born almost immediately following the completion of the first iteration but has taken many years to finally find the time to record and release it amidst the chaotic touring and music release schedules of both bands. We wanted to take things back to some of our favorite inspirations for writing and performing heavy and aggressive music this time, encapsulating the tone of the EP title. We hope everyone enjoys!
Joining us for round 2, please welcome MALEVOLENCE into the series. Much love to The Acacia Strain, and thank you to them for being a part of this lineage. Check out their new forthcoming record as well!
Working with friends and peers and avoiding the pitfalls of competitiveness has always been the most rewarding part of being in a band, so as always thank you for the support and opportunity to have this platform. See you all on the road soon!” MALEVOLENCE’s Wilkie Robinson adds, “New Jersey to Australia to Sheffield! it was an absolute pleasure to be involved in this big international metal link-up and a great opportunity for us to have fun creatively outside of the usual expectations. Shout out to Eliran Kantor for killing the artwork and Nuclear Blast for making it all happen.”
Below is the tracklisting for The Aggression Sessions: 1. Hellions – FIT FOR AN AUTOPSY 2. Until There Is No Longer – THY ART IS MURDER 3. Waste Of Myself – MALEVOLENCE 4. Under A Serpent Sun (At The Gates Cover) – FIT FOR AN AUTOPSY 5. Hammer Smashed Face(Cannibal Corpse Cover) – THY ART IS MURDER 6. Left Outside Alone (Anastacia Cover) – MALEVOLENCE

To support these dates, the band have today released a brand new video to accompany album highlight ‘Higher Place’. Showing off their creative breadth, the single breaks with their usual aggressive metal swagger. ‘Higher Place’ is a show stopping, southern groove flavoured ballad.
Front-man Alex Taylor commented, “Higher Place focuses on a subject which everyone will deal with at some point in loss; death/bereavement. This is one most heartfelt songs we have written as a band, however once we began writing this song, it came together very naturally. This song is a huge step outside our comfort zone, we hope you enjoy it! The visuals for this song was our first venture into a narrative driven video, filmed in our hometown of Sheffield. We worked closely with Enon Films to bring the concept to life.”
Video Director Gabriel Fernández-Gil commented, “The song inspired sorrow, drama, and a dark epicness, which is what guided us in the making of this video. In the story you’ll be able to identify themes of loss, revenge, and UK’s knife-crime epidemic. As the lyrics and instrumentation, our characters “ascend” to different metaphorical planes of existence, or lack thereof.”
To accompany the video, the band have released an alternative acoustic version of ‘Higher Place’ digitally, giving fans yet another glimpse into Malevolence’s bottomless artistic flair.
